A funny video of a Ukrainian farmer purportedly dragging away a Russian military tank is providing a good distraction from the grim news of rising hostilities between the Ukrainian and Russian armies.
A tractor is seen pulling away what looks to be a Russian MTLV (multi-purpose fully amphibious auxiliary armoured tracked vehicle). A bystander can be heard giggling with others while shooting the unusual image.
British MP Johnny Mercer tweeted after seeing the footage on social media, “No expert, but the invasion doesn’t seem to be going particularly well. Ukrainian tractor steals Russian APC today.“
